About The Position

The Health Camp coordinator will help with the planning and coordination of Health Camp 202 6 . The coordinator will work alongside another Health Camp Coordinator and Director between February – e arly July 202 6 . The coordinator should expect to work between 1 - 10 hour s per week from February to the first week of June and then 40 - 45 hours during the weeks of Health Camp . The s chedule will be flexible and will depend on the person' s schedule. Work will be completed primarily online . Time Commitment: February – early May : 1 0 - 20 hours total Mid-May – early June: 20-30 hours total Camp Weeks: June 15-18 and June 22-26 th : 40- 45 hours /week
